Grant for PhD in Business at Sunway Uni

THE Jeffrey Cheah Foundation has recently sealed a deal with Super Memory Map (SMM) Education Group to enable two scholars to study in the area of entreprene­urship leading to the award of PhD in Business at Sunway University.

The scholarshi­p, SMM Centre for Nested Entreprene­urship Doctoral Scholarshi­p, was made possible thanks to SMM founder Dr Lim Teck Hing, Sunway University Business School alumnus, who donated RM360,000 to the foundation.

Signing on behalf of the foundation, Tan Sri Razman Hashim, who is the trustee, said: “We are grateful for Lim’s generosity as an alumnus of the university. SMM’s unique methodolog­y has benefited and improved the lives of many children and his passion for the next generation is underscore­d today.”

Lim, the first PhD graduate of the Sunway University Business School, founded SMM in 2002. SMM Education Group is one of the leading organisati­ons in Malaysia and Singapore, providing a wide range of premier, innovative and interactiv­e, and well-researched whole brain developmen­t programmes for pupils from six to 12.

Instead of teaching children how to study, SMM’s methodolog­y is focused on teaching them how to learn with joy while developing multiple skills.

SMM has 1,000 learning centres in Malaysia and Singapore, and more than 30,000 children have graduated from its centres.

Lim said: “We are happy to be able to contribute to the Jeffrey Cheah Foundation, which focuses on giving deserving students accessible quality education.

“We have seen the foundation’s good work and we trust that our donation will be put to good use. We hope the foundation’s efforts can nurture more young and budding talents to support the progress of the nation.”

He said he donated to the foundation because what he learnt when he was studying at Sunway University Business School was instrument­al to his success.

“My experience has given me the gift of the knowledge and quality education that I needed to succeed. It inspired me to cultivate values and contribute to society.”

Applicatio­ns for the scholarshi­p is open to Malaysian and internatio­nal students. They will be reviewed by Sunway University Business School.

Sunway University offers a wide range of postgradua­te programmes, including PhD in Biology, PhD in Computing (by research), PhD in Psychology and PhD in Mathematic­al Science.
